What types of foods do the astronauts eat on the International Space Station, and how is the food heated and prepared for consumption on it?

ISS food comes in three forms: natural form, rehydratable, and thermostabilized. Half of the food is provided by NASA* and the other half by Russia.Example US FoodsExample Russian FoodsNatural Form (NF) refers to food that does not need to be processedExamples: Crackers, tortillas, nuts, granola bars, condiments, candy, and cookies.Rehydratable (R) foods have had the water removed from them. Once the crew are ready to eat, hot water is injected into the pouch to restore the food to its normal form.Examples: Cottage cheese, shrimp cocktail, scrambled eggs, noodles, mashed potatoes, quiche, borsch, milk, rice, macaroni & cheese, sausage patties, teriyaki vegetables, spaghetti with meat sauce, and grits.Thermostabilized (T) foods are heated to a level sufficient to kill harmful microorganisms and enzymes and then packaged in cans, cups, or pouches.Examples: Chopped pork with eggs, beef with vegetables, split pea soup, pike perch in Baltika sauce, tofu with Hoisin sauce, minestrone soup, grilled pork chop, tomato basil soup, chicken in white sauce, African sweet potato and peanut soup, and lasagna.Also, as you might notice from the top picture, there are occasionally fresh foods, such as apples, oranges, and tomatoes. There is not a food refrigerator onboard, so these items are only available immediately after the arrival of a visiting vehicle.Regular bread is not part of the normal menu aboard ISS, largely because it takes up a lot of space and produces crumbs that would float around. There are flat breads. Tortillas are especially popular for the NASA astronauts, since they live in Texas. Here's a picture of a crew member making a breakfast taco using a tortilla, rehydrated scrambled eggs and hot sauce. Hot sauce is quite popular because in weightlessness, fluids rise into the head and can cause congestion that dulls the sense of taste, much like a head cold does here on Earth.Peanut butter in tortillas is also quite popular (it also happens to be one of my favorite weekday breakfasts).The table in the Russian Service Module has a built in can warmer.On the US segment, there is a food warmer that looks like a small suitcase.And some foods are warmed simply by using hot water.*ESA/JAXA provide speciality foods to NASA if one of their astronauts is to fly.

How can I make ω_1 using only ω's (e.g., ω•2, ω^ω^ω ^ω^…ω=ε_0, etc.)?

You can’t.Cantor proved that all ordinals can be represented in Cantor Normal Form[1] . It says that every ordinal [math]\alpha[/math] can be written, in only one way, as[math]\displaystyle \alpha = \omega^{\beta_1}n_1+\omega^{\beta_2}n_2+\ldots+\omega^{\beta_m}n_m[/math]where [math]m[/math] is a positive integer, [math]n_1,n_2,\ldots,n_m[/math] are positive integers, and [math]\beta_1 > \beta_2 > \ldots > \beta_m \ge 0[/math] are ordinals.This seems very promising, and it is, indeed, fundamentally important. But it may not be as promising as you think: notice that nothing here says that the [math]\beta_i[/math] need to be different from [math]\alpha[/math] itself. For example, you mentioned [math]\epsilon_0[/math]: the Cantor Normal Form of [math]\epsilon_0[/math] is[math]\epsilon_0 = \omega^{\epsilon_0}[/math]Similarly, the Cantor Normal Form of the first uncountable ordinal [math]\omega_1[/math] is simply[math]\omega_1 = \omega^{\omega_1}[/math]which isn’t very enlightening. In fact, there’s a whole series of ordinals called epsilon numbers, and they all satisfy [math]\epsilon = \omega^\epsilon[/math]. The ordinal [math]\omega_1[/math] is simply the [math]\omega_1^\text{th}[/math] epsilon number:[math]\omega_1 = \epsilon_{\omega_1}[/math].Once again, true, but not very illuminating.There’s no “constructive” expression involving [math]\omega[/math]'s which yields [math]\omega_1[/math].Footnotes[1] Ordinal arithmetic - Wikipedia
